TON Blockchain MCP Server

Natuurlijke taalbrug naar TON blockchain-data—scamdetectie, forensische analyse, trendontdekking en handelsinzichten voor je AI-workflows.

TON Blockchain MCP Server

Wat doet de “TON Blockchain” MCP Server?

De TON Blockchain MCP Server is een Model Context Protocol (MCP) server, geschreven in Python, ontworpen voor natuurlijke taalinteractie met de TON-blockchain. Het fungeert als brug tussen AI-assistenten en de TON-blockchain, waardoor gebruikers blockchaingegevens kunnen opvragen en analyseren met gewone taal. Deze server benut natuurlijke taalverwerking om complexe blockchainvragen te begrijpen, voert handelsanalyses uit, detecteert trends, verricht forensisch en compliance-onderzoek en biedt realtime data-toegang via de TON API. Door externe databronnen en diensten te koppelen, verbetert de TON Blockchain MCP Server ontwikkelworkflows: zo kun je scamdetectie, adresanalyse, ophalen van transactiegegevens en handelsanalyse automatiseren.

Lijst van Prompts

Geen prompt-templates worden expliciet genoemd in de repository.

Lijst van Resources

Er worden geen expliciete MCP-resources beschreven in de repositorydocumentatie of code.

Lijst van Tools

Er wordt geen expliciete lijst van tools voorzien of teruggevonden in de documentatie of code van de repository.

Use-cases van deze MCP-server

  • Scamdetectie
    Gebruik natuurlijke taal om verdachte adressen te analyseren en mogelijke scamactiviteiten op de TON-blockchain te detecteren, ter ondersteuning van compliance en gebruikersveiligheid.
  • Analyseer Blockchain-adres
    Onderzoek activiteit, saldo en transactiegeschiedenis van specifieke TON-adressen voor forensisch onderzoek of due diligence.
  • Ophalen van Transactiedetails
    Haal gedetailleerde informatie op over specifieke transacties, inclusief deelnemers, bedragen en tijdstempels, bijvoorbeeld voor audits of onderzoek.
  • Analyse van Handels-patronen
    Bekijk handelsgeschiedenis, winstgevendheid en strategieën van adressen of pools, zodat gebruikers hun handel kunnen optimaliseren of marktgedrag begrijpen.
  • Hot Trends Detectie
    Identificeer trendende tokens, actieve pools en accounts met veel activiteit om nieuwe kansen binnen het TON-ecosysteem te ontdekken.

Hoe stel je het in

Windsurf

  1. Zorg dat Python 3.10+ is geïnstalleerd en verkrijg een TON API-sleutel via TONAPI.
  2. Clone de repository en installeer de afhankelijkheden:
    git clone https://github.com/devonmojito/ton-blockchain-mcp.git
    cd ton-blockchain-mcp
    pip install -r requirements.txt
    
  3. Maak een .env-bestand aan in de hoofdmap van het project:
    TON_API_KEY=JOUW_TON_API_KEY
    
  4. Pas je Windsurf-configuratie aan om de MCP-server toe te voegen:
    {
      "mcpServers": {
        "ton-blockchain-mcp": {
          "command": "python",
          "args": ["src/main.py"]
        }
      }
    }
    
  5. Herstart Windsurf en controleer of de server in de MCP-lijst verschijnt.

Voorbeeld voor het beveiligen van API-sleutels:

{
  "mcpServers": {
    "ton-blockchain-mcp": {
      "command": "python",
      "args": ["src/main.py"],
      "env": {
        "TON_API_KEY": "JOUW_TON_API_KEY"
      },
      "inputs": {}
    }
  }
}

Claude

  1. Zorg dat Python 3.10+ is geïnstalleerd en verkrijg een TON API-sleutel.
  2. Clone en installeer zoals hierboven.
  3. Voeg in de Claude Desktop-configuratie toe:
    {
      "mcpServers": {
        "ton-blockchain-mcp": {
          "command": "python",
          "args": ["src/main.py"]
        }
      }
    }
    
  4. Sla op en herstart Claude Desktop.
  5. Controleer of de TON MCP-server beschikbaar is.

Voorbeeld beveiligen omgevingsvariabelen:

{
  "mcpServers": {
    "ton-blockchain-mcp": {
      "command": "python",
      "args": ["src/main.py"],
      "env": {
        "TON_API_KEY": "JOUW_TON_API_KEY"
      }
    }
  }
}

Cursor

  1. Installeer Python 3.10+ en de TON MCP-server zoals hierboven beschreven.
  2. Ga naar de MCP-serverconfiguratie van Cursor.
  3. Voeg de server toe:
    {
      "mcpServers": {
        "ton-blockchain-mcp": {
          "command": "python",
          "args": ["src/main.py"]
        }
      }
    }
    
  4. Herstart Cursor en controleer de MCP-serverconnectiviteit.
  5. Zorg dat de .env of omgevingsvariabelen ingesteld zijn voor beveiliging.

Cline

  1. Installeer de vereisten en de MCP-server.
  2. Ga naar de configuratie van Cline.
  3. Voeg in:
    {
      "mcpServers": {
        "ton-blockchain-mcp": {
          "command": "python",
          "args": ["src/main.py"]
        }
      }
    }
    
  4. Sla wijzigingen op, herstart Cline, en verifieer de MCP-server.
  5. Zorg dat de TON_API_KEY veilig wordt ingesteld via omgevingsvariabelen.

Hoe gebruik je deze MCP in flows

MCP gebruiken in FlowHunt

Om MCP-servers in je FlowHunt-workflow te integreren, voeg je het MCP-component toe aan je flow en verbind je deze met je AI-agent:

FlowHunt MCP flow

Klik op het MCP-component om het configuratiescherm te openen. Voeg in de systeem-MCP-configuratie je MCP-servergegevens toe in dit JSON-formaat:

{
  "ton-blockchain-mcp": {
    "transport": "streamable_http",
    "url": "https://jouwmcpserver.example/pathtothemcp/url"
  }
}

Na configuratie kan de AI-agent deze MCP nu gebruiken als tool met toegang tot alle functies en mogelijkheden. Vergeet niet om “ton-blockchain-mcp” te vervangen door de daadwerkelijke naam van jouw MCP-server en de URL te wijzigen naar jouw MCP-server-URL.


Overzicht

SectieBeschikbaarDetails/Opmerkingen
Overzicht
Lijst van PromptsGeen gevonden
Lijst van ResourcesGeen gevonden
Lijst van ToolsNiet gedocumenteerd
Beveiliging API-sleutelsVia .env en configuratie
Sampling Support (minder belangrijk bij evaluatie)Niet vermeld

Ik zou deze MCP-implementatie beoordelen met een 4/10. Hoewel het basis blockchain-interactie dekt en praktische use-cases bevat, ontbreekt duidelijke documentatie over prompts, resources en tools, die centrale MCP-principes zijn.


MCP-score

Heeft een LICENSE✅ (MIT)
Heeft minstens één tool
Aantal Forks4
Aantal Sterren13

Veelgestelde vragen

Wat doet de TON Blockchain MCP Server?

Het stelt AI-agenten in staat om met de TON-blockchain te communiceren via natuurlijke taal en ondersteunt scamdetectie, transactieanalyse, handelsanalyse en het identificeren van trends via de TON API.

Wat zijn enkele use-cases van deze MCP-server?

Belangrijke use-cases zijn onder andere scamdetectie, adresforensisch onderzoek, ophalen van transactiegegevens, analyseren van handels-patronen en het ontdekken van trends in het TON-ecosysteem—allemaal via gewone Engelse zoekopdrachten.

Hoe voorzie ik veilig de TON API-sleutel?

Sla de TON_API_KEY op in een `.env`-bestand of als omgevingsvariabele in je MCP-serverconfiguratie, zoals getoond in de installatievoorbeelden voor elke ondersteunde client.

Worden prompt-templates of resource-lijsten meegeleverd?

Er zijn geen prompt-templates, resource-lijsten of tooldocumentatie opgenomen in de huidige repository.

Hoe verbind ik de TON Blockchain MCP-server met FlowHunt?

Voeg de MCP-server toe als component in je FlowHunt-flow en vul de MCP-configuratiegegevens in JSON-formaat in om agenttoegang tot blockchain-data en analysetools mogelijk te maken.

Integreer TON Blockchain MCP met FlowHunt

Geef je AI-agenten realtime toegang tot TON blockchain-data met natuurlijke taal voor scamdetectie, handelsanalyse en forensisch onderzoek. Ga vandaag nog aan de slag met FlowHunt!

Meer informatie